Output c625157494377a2b69c03907e07f854cba955087e786bb130cd4029a6a31dd79:0

value
1007876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2508a3284318ca7afefe1e21caddcad288624244 OP_EQUALVERIFY OP_CHECKSIG
address
14NpMEME76e371qitczGuzGqVTmsn7N4xg
transaction
c625157494377a2b69c03907e07f854cba955087e786bb130cd4029a6a31dd79
confirmations
619555
spent
true